1. Types of Audi Keys
Audi automobiles typically utilize various kinds of keys, specifically with improvements in technology. Here's a breakdown of the most common types of Audi keys:
| Type of Key | Description | Features |
|---|---|---|
| Traditional Key | A simple metal key that mechanically starts the vehicle. | Restricted security, quickly duplicated. |
| Remote Key | A traditional key with remote locking and unlocking. | Increased benefit, better security. |
| Smart Key | A key fob that allows keyless entry and ignition. | Advanced security features, push-to-start. |
| Transponder Key | A key which contains a chip for added security. | Avoids lorry theft by needing the chip to be present. |
2. Typical Issues That Require Replacement
There are numerous scenarios in which an Audi owner might require to replace their vehicle key. Here are some common problems:
- Lost Key: One of the most widespread concerns. Losing your only key can be traumatic and needs instant attention.
- Damaged Key: Wear and tear or accidental damage can render a key unusable. Fractures and breaks can impact both mechanical and electronic functionality.
- Key Malfunction: Sometimes, internal parts within remote or smart keys fail, resulting in issues with locking, opening, or starting the automobile.
- Key Compatibility Issues: If you've recently bought a used Audi, the key might not be compatible with your car model, necessitating a replacement.
3. Costs Associated with Replacement
The cost of changing an Audi key can vary significantly based on a number of factors. Below is an estimated cost breakdown:
| Key Type | Estimated Cost Range | Additional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Traditional Key | ₤ 50 - ₤ 100 | Most inexpensive alternative, however uncommon in more recent designs. |
| Remote Key | ₤ 150 - ₤ 300 | Consists of programming costs. |
| Smart Key | ₤ 200 - ₤ 500 | Higher-end cars may sustain higher costs. |
| Transponder Key |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 | Chip programming may increase overall cost. |
| Locksmith Fees | ₤ 50 - ₤ 100 per visit | Expenses sustained if using a mobile locksmith professional. |
4. Steps to Get a Replacement Key
If you discover yourself in need of an Audi replacement key, follow these steps to ensure a smooth process:
Check Your Owner's Manual: Depending on the key type, the manual may have specific instructions on obtaining a replacement.
Collect Necessary Documentation: You will typically require:
- Proof of Vehicle Ownership (registration or title)
- Identification (chauffeur's license)
-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)
Contact an Authorized Dealer: It is recommended to call an authorized Audi dealership to guarantee you get a genuine replacement key.
- Be prepared to offer the information you gathered.
Choose Between Different Options: You may have the option to either order a new key or have an existing key duplicated.
Check Out a Locksmith (Optional): If you're looking for a more economical choice, consider visiting a licensed locksmith professional knowledgeable about Audi keys. Ensure they have good evaluations and favorable testimonials.
Get the Key Programmed: After getting the new key, it might need to be set to your vehicle. This step is essential for smart and remote keys to operate effectively.
5. Audi Key FAQs
Q: How long does it take to get a replacement Audi key?A: The time can vary depending upon the dealership's stock and workload. It can take anywhere from a few hours to numerous days.
Q: Can I get a replacement key without the initial?A: Yes, but you will need appropriate documents showing ownership of the car.
Q: Are aftermarket keys safe to use?A: Aftermarket keys can be more affordable but may do not have specific security features and might not work completely with your Audi. It's usually suggested to use OEM keys for reliability.
Q: Will getting a replacement key affect my guarantee?A: Typically no, as long as the replacement key is gotten through an authorized dealer or qualified locksmith professional.
Q: Can I configure the key myself?A: Some vehicles permit you to configure keys yourself, but the majority of Audi keys require special equipment that is generally just readily available to car dealerships or specialized locksmiths.
